> I just printed an 8x10 shot with my Zuiko 35/2.8 (single coated), with an old 
> church near the centre, and three old lamp posts, one near the centre, and 
> one 
> near each edge of the frame. Upon printing, I noticed the outer lamp posts 
> are 
> leaning inwards toward the centre of the frame.
> 
> Since I don't recall them being this way, I must assume this is distortion in 
> the lens, although I don't recall exactly the name for this effect.
>

I believe it is called " barrel distortion " where vertical image near 
right/left
edge of the film frame distort looking like whisky/wine barrel.  I think all of
the lenses (used in SLR or P/S lenses, at least as I know) have some barrel or
pin cushion distortions regardless of focal length.  As I understand, generally
speaking, the zoom lenses are more prone to these distortions.
